It starts around 3:30, as in the moon starts to obscure the sun. It peaks around 4:35-4:40, as in the moon will cover about 94.25% of the sun at that time.
Start 3:27, maximum 4:38, finish 5:44 Keep watching! https://observatory.smu.ca/eclipse-2024
